In a study published in Communication Research, researchers studied differences in how male and female college students played video games. Of the 313 female college students surveyed, 171 played video games. Researchers constructed the interval (0.474, 0.618) at the confidence level of 99%. Interpret this interval in the context of the problem by filling in the blanks: We are confident that the of female college students who play video games is between % and %
